### Step 4: Stabilize the integration tests

Heads up: the Tollgate payments suite is flaky mostly because tests share one sandbox ledger. Before migrating, give each test run its own namespace and bump the settlement poll timeout — the old default is way too tight. Once that's in place, reruns should drop to near zero. The test harness picks up these configuration values at startup.

config for hahip-yajep:
holix:
  log_level: error
  metrics_host: metrics.holix.qorvellabs.internal
  pin: 9600
  pool_size: 8

MEMO — Key-Card Stock, Brackwell Site

Records team: the new Brackwell annex opens Monday and needs its blank key-card stock before access programming can start. We're sending two sealed boxes (200 cards) from the Hollis Street store via Quickstep Couriers tomorrow morning. Log the batch numbers before the boxes leave the cage. When the Quickstep rider arrives for collection, pass along this instruction:

drop instructions, bajep-hafog: the ulaath quenwyn courier leaves the julwyn quenok aldion ledger at gate 6968 under passcode 377573

Hey Marisol — handing off the FuelTrace fleet report pipeline before I'm out. Plugin authors: the nightly aggregation now pulls odometer deltas from the Hargrove depot feed, so your hooks should expect per-vehicle rollups instead of raw pump events. Schema docs live in the Cartwheel wiki. If the export vault locks you out mid-run, don't re-key anything yourself. Just unlock it with the recovery passphrase below and rerun the job.

recovery phrase for fajeg-kawep: druix-gorius-briax-ulaeth-fraox-lammir-pelox-jormir-pelwyn-julir

## Tuning

The receipt mailer (Almsgate) batches donation receipts and sends through the Thornquay relay. On-call: if the queue backs up, resist the urge to crank batch size — the relay rate-limits per connection, and bigger batches just mean bigger retries. Scale worker count first, then shorten the flush interval. Dedupe window must stay longer than the retry horizon or donors get duplicate receipts, which generates tickets. All knobs live in one place and are read at worker start. Current production values follow.

tuning table, kajop-yafof:
QUOTAS = {
    "wenath": 10,
    "ulaael": 5,
}